Bournemouth centre-back Dean Huijsen reportedly has a release clause of £50 million in his contract.
Transfer guru Fabrizio Romano reports that the £50 million release clause becomes active this summer.
Bournemouth are reluctant to let the young centre-back leave after just one season, but could be forced to due to the release clause.
The 19-year-old has impressed for Bournemouth in the Premier League since joining the club from Juventus in a £12.6 million deal in the 2024 summer transfer window.
Reports have linked Huijsen with a number of top clubs across Europe, including the likes of Liverpool, Tottenham and Real Madrid.
